> > >> We worked with dozens of service providers to get their email services
> > >> migrated, AFAIK no one got an extension. I was told directly that it
> was
> > >> possible to have an extension because Google was pulling down the
> entire
> > >> system. I'd advise:
> > >>
> > >> 1) Make sure your domain TTL's are fairly low so you can change your
> MX
> > >> record and have the world get that update shortly there after.
> > >>
> > >> 2) Find an alternative email provider, preferably someone who has done
> > >> transitions to and from Google before.
> > >>
> > >> 3) Start communicating with your customers, AFAIK their email, address
> > >> books, and calendars aren't available and won't be.
